First of all, it’s interesting how many scenes they packed into the trailer, considering that they only filmed the pilot so far. For instance, here’s a shot of Quentin standing by a clock tree in Fillory:

mag_fillory

And here’s what’s almost certainly the Beast invading the classroom:

mag_beast

The moths or butterflies are very visually striking, and an interesting change from the solitary branch that obscured the Beast’s face in the book.

I very much doubt that all of these scenes will take place in the pilot. I suspect that, alongside the pilot, the studio filmed some quick moments from later episodes just for the benefit of the trailer. But I could be wrong. I really have no idea what liberties SyFy will take in the adaptation.

Next up, some quick thoughts about characters. In the trailer we get plenty of Eliot and Julia, as well as some glimpses of Alice, Margo (AKA Janet) and Penny. But we don’t see Josh! Or do we? Here’s two screenshots that I think might show Josh:

mag_welters

That first one looks like it could take place during a Welters game. In the book, that was where Josh first demonstrated his true powers, which involved a sphere of energy floating in the air just like this. Could that be Josh on the right, creating the sphere? Or it could be him on the left, staring at the sphere while someone else tries to dispel it? Either way I’m really disappointed that they didn’t cast a big, chunky guy to play him!

But I might be wrong, so here’s a second shot which might include him:

mag_class

Is that Josh in the back right? He seems like a slightly bigger guy, but he looks a little emo with that eye makeup. My loveable, goofy image of Josh doesn’t really fit anyone in the trailer. Perhaps he just hasn’t been cast or filmed yet. God forbid they cut him out completely. Josh is the heart and soul of the books!
